Description:

We're looking for Sr. Project Engineers who will be taking ownership of exciting projects, covering mainly our plant and office expansion and store opening/renovation/expansion when needed, among other special projects! They will be responsible in coordinating with multiple stakeholders and partners & responsible in executing construction plans.

If you love seeing project concepts come to life, overcoming challenges in project management, and coordinating with multiple stakeholders, you are the one we are looking for!

Job Responsibilities:

Conducts project supervision, monitoring, and inspection.

Prepares feasibility study of projects which entails gathering of necessary data, internal coordination with involved departments, and liaising to external resources.

Conducts site visits and ocular inspections soon to open and existing stores and facilities.

Reviews design and layout of the projects and provide necessary inputs.

Coordinates with appropriate contractors on the design of the project such as Electrical, Mechanical, Civil, Structural, and Architectural designers.

Prepares final design plans with BOQ and accredits appropriate contractors and bidding of quotations with due approval.

Ensures the timely delivery of complete project requirements in order to meet project deadlines.

Creates progress reports and regularly provides update to stakeholders.

Conducts punch listing for proper turnover together with project partners.

Prepares requisitions of necessary items, request for payment, and work completion report and endorses to Project Head and Top Management.

Regularly coordinates with Contractors, Project Management Head, and Support & Operations Team.

Prepares necessary permits and plans needed.

Coordinates with point persons on environmental permit requirements and WWTP plans.

Liaises to local government agencies in order to meet regulatory requirements.

Performs other miscellaneous tasks as assigned by the immediate head.

Qualifications:

Must be a Licensed Civil/Electrical Engineer

Has at least 5 years of project management experience in the contractor/owner side

Working knowledge on MEPFS plans

Having a certification on Project Management is an advantage

Proficient with CAD, MS Office, and Instant Messaging applications
